有条件地更改在 nginx 上传递给乘客应用程序的 url/host 标头

有条件地更改在 nginx 上传递给乘客应用程序的 url/host 标头

我有一个使用 nginx/passenger 运行的 Sinatra 应用程序。在特定情况下,我想将 Sinatra 接收的 URL 更改为映射变量。我看到了 Passenger_set_header,但它似乎在服务器 if 块中引发错误。任何建议都将不胜感激!

相关内容